The Willem Breuker Kollektief is a jazz group formed in 1974 by 10 musicians leaded by Dutch bandleader Willem Breuker. The band plays unconventional jazz mixed with different styles, from latin to (contemporary) classical to theater and vaudeville. Willem de Fesch (1687, Alkmaar – January 3, 1761) was a virtuoso Dutch violinist and composer. The pupil of Karel Rosier, who was a Vice-Kapellmeister at Bonn, Willem later married his daughter, Maria Anna Rosier. De Fesch was active in Amsterdam between 1710 and 1725. From 1725 to 1731 he served as Kapellmeister at Antwerp Cathedral. Thereafter he moved to London where he gave concerts and played violin in Handel's orchestra in 1746.
